How to Play
In this matching puzzle, children typically tap or drag lollipops to find pairs that display the same letter. They can match uppercase letters with uppercase, lowercase with lowercase, or mix both for an added challenge. Each successful match earns points and triggers cheerful animations to reward progress. Levels may increase in difficulty by introducing more letters or slightly faster gameplay. The controls are designed to be simple and intuitive, allowing young kids to play independently without frustration.

Tips for Success
Encourage children to start with uppercase-only matching to build confidence before mixing cases. Regular short practice sessions can help reinforce letter recognition without causing fatigue. Celebrate small achievements to maintain motivation, and let the child set their own pace. Using the game as a supplement to other alphabet activities, like singing the ABC song, can strengthen learning. Finally, ensure a quiet, distraction-free environment to help the child focus on the matching task.
